Sukiyaki Western Django star Shum Oguri wields a wicked sword in this martial arts adventure about a young nobleman possessed by the spirit of Rashomon thief Tajomaru. Driven out of his kingdom by sch... read more read more...eming conspirators, young lord Naomitsu loses his beloved Ako in a deadly clash with the notorious Tajomaru. Upon defeating Tajomaru, however, Naomitsu inherits the bandit's name and legendary sword, The Cutting Wave. Now, after defeating the villains who destroyed his past, Naomitsu will embark on an exciting new journey as Tajomaru that will lead him straight into the dreaded Pit of Hell. ~ Jason Buchanan, Rovi

    Hiroyuki Nakano's Tajomaru is a samurai film that never jumps off the screen.

    With a plot stemming from the bandit in Rashomon, the 2+ hours never seem to move by fast enough. The first few minutes actually show some promise; however, after the jump in years, the

    ... read more film begins to flatten. The story is not without plot holes, while the style of the film moves from serious to playful and back to serious again. When the picture gets playful, the soundtrack suffers, as the music sounds out of place.

    Tajomaru is fairly light on the action and there is nothing convincing or memorable about any of the swordplay or choreography. This is definitely not a movie to watch because of the action. It is more dramatic than anything else.

    Shun Oguri and Yuki Shimaboto are monotonous, while Kei Tanaka is more of an evil laugh rather than a treacherous villain. There is no one worth noting.

    Tajomaru does succeed with the camera work, setting selection, and costuming, but none of that is enough to push this film past mediocrity.
